Cinémoi is a pay-TV digital channel screening French films, available on the Sky satellite television platform in the United Kingdom and Ireland and the Virgin Media cable television platform in the United Kingdom.

Contents

Programming

Cinémoi screens French movies for an English-speaking audience. All films are consequently subtitled, unless the original audio of the film is in English.

Films are programmed across all genres and periods, from silent films to titles recently released in cinemas. The channel also curates seasons on specific directors, actors and themes, such as François Truffaut, Daniel Auteuil and femme fatales.

The channel does not carry advertising and screens its films without interruption. The channel logo does not appear on the feature films, although it is displayed during documentaries, interviews and segments between films.

Cinémoi has a production arm, which creates interviews with personalities from French and international cinema, TV, culture and the arts for broadcast on the channel. It has also broadcast shows from the Cannes Film Festival in 2009 and 2010.

History

Cinémoi soft launched on 23 February 2009 on Sky channel 839,[2] on a free-to-air trial period for 6 hours a day, before officially launching its subscription-based model on 11 May 2009, since when it broadcasts 12 hours a day of programming from 3pm to 3am.

On 6 August 2009, the channel number was changed to 343,[3] in the Movies section of Sky’s EPG as opposed to its previous placement in the International Section, owing to its subtitled content and all programmes accessible to an English-speaking audience.

On 1 December 2010, Cinémoi soft-launched on Virgin Media channel 445 for a 2 month period prior to encryption on 1 February 2011.[4]

Owner

Cinémoi is an independent venture, owned by the Mint Group.[5] Cinémoi’s creator is Oliver Bengough and the channel’s artistic director is Julien Planté, a former programmer at the Ciné Lumière at London's French Institute. On 14 December 2010, Jonathan Ross acquired a shareholding in Cinémoi, under the deal Ross became Cinémoi's creative director and will also present programmes on the channel.[6]
